Dubai Ruler Calmly Stops Guards as Woman Accidentally Walks Across his Path
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terWhatsapp

A video has gone viral showing His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ai, demonstrating a rare and thoughtful gesture in public.

In the clip, a woman accidentally crossed his path while he was walking with his security team. Instead of moving her aside or letting the moment be interrupted, Sheikh Mohammed calmly raised his hand to signal his guards to pause, allowing her to pass safely.
